DolphinDB龙芯版正式发布

DolphinDB是由智臾科技自主研发的新一代高性能分布式时序数据库,集成了功能强大的编程语言和流数据分析系统,为海量结构化数据的快速存储、检索、分析及计算提供一站式解决方案,在大规模数据...

DolphinDB是由智臾科技自主研发的新一代高性能分布式时序数据库,集成了功能强大的编程语言和流数据分析系统,为海量结构化数据的快速存储、检索、分析及计算提供一站式解决方案,在大规模数据处理与分析领域拥有世界领先的性能水平,适用于量化金融、物联网等各种对海量数据存储、查询及分析有极高要求的场景。从0.96版本开始,DolphinDB正式支持龙芯CPU。

DolphinDB database 底层的分布式文件系统和存储引擎,数据库和核心类库,分布式计算引擎,脚本语言,各种编程语言的SDK,以及外围的开发集成环境、集群管理工具均为自主研发,无任何外部依赖。为助力构建安全可控的大数据产业链、价值链和生态系统,实现大数据软硬件平台的自主可控,DolphinDB已经发布了支持国产X86(如兆芯、海光的CPU)、国产ARM(如飞腾、全志、瑞芯微等的CPU)等指令体系的软件版本。支持MIPS指令体系、可部署于国产龙芯硬件设备上的DolphinDB龙芯版于2019年6月正式发布。DolphinDB未来还将推出支持Alpha指令体系(如申威CPU)和RISC-V指令体系的软件版本,以支持各种不同硬件架构设备。

DolphinDB龙芯版既能运行在CPU为2k1000的龙芯派嵌入式系统上,也能运行在CPU为龙芯3A、3B等的PC或服务器上。DolphinDB龙芯版整个下载文件包的大小仅约15兆字节。安装系统时,只需要将下载包解压缩后即可运行,核心程序仅20余兆字节,是一个非常轻量级的系统,部署简单快捷。

DolphinDB龙芯版完整地保留了DolphinDB服务器版本的所有功能和特性,它的主要优势有:

  • 一站式大数据方案。大数据开发和分析有很多平台和工具,人们往往要把各种框架、工具、库、平台人工整合到一起才能工作,例如Kafka,HDFS,Spark,Hive等组合后才能产生最后的分析结果,非常复杂。DolphinDB解决了这个痛点,可在同一个程序内实现海量历史数据和实时流数据的存储、检索、计算、分析及可视化。
  • 全平台部署,轻量化部署。市场上绝大多数开源或商用的时序数据库以及相关的大数据系统,部件众多复杂,体积庞大,对软硬件的要求较高。与之对比,DolphinDB是一个非常轻量级的系统,用GNU C++开发,无任何依赖,既可以部署在如龙芯派这样的嵌入式板卡上,也可以部署在高性能的服务器上。
  • 性能优异。运行速度是同类系统的10-1000倍,实现PB级数据毫秒级查询与秒级计算响应,单服务器每秒5000余万数据点写入,特别适合高吞吐低延迟的实时数据处理与分析任务,以及对海量历史数据的复杂分析。系统可扩展性强,具有良好的容错能力及优异的多用户并发访问能力。

DolphinDB的应用范围极其广泛。以新增、删除、查询和计算为主要操作模式的海量结构化数据场景均可使用。典型场景列举如下:

  • 电力行业:智能电表、电网、发电设备的状态检测、故障发现以及业务趋势分析
  • 交通行业:实时路况,路口流量监测,卡口数据的采集与分析
  • 石油石化:油井、运输管线、运输车队的实时监测
  • 物流行业:车辆、集装箱的追踪监测
  • 环境监测:天气、空气、水文、地质环境等监测分析
  • 物联网:电梯、锅炉、水表、气表等设备的监控、业务分析预测和故障诊断
  • 军工行业:各种军事装备的数据采集、存储与分析
  • 公共安全:上网记录、通话记录、个体追踪、区间筛选
  • 制造业:生产过程管控,流程数据、供应链数据采集与分析

欢迎访问DolphinDB官网下载DolphinDB龙芯版试用

0 条评论

请先 登录 后评论
Junxi
Junxi

73 篇文章

作家榜 »

  1. Junxi 73 文章
  2. wfHuang 6 文章
  3. liang.lin 5 文章
  4. mhxiang 4 文章
  5. admin 3 文章
  6. alex 2 文章
  7. 柏木 1 文章
  8. 丘坤威 1 文章